A Haunting Experience: Sleep Paralysis

Sleep paralysis is a horrific experience that can leave you feeling utterly defeated. It occurs when your mind comes to consciousness before your body, leaving you frozen in a state of incapacitation. During this episode, you may experience an overwhelming sensation of terror, often accompanied by vivid hallucinations. These hallucinations can be frightening, ranging from observing shadowy figures to hearing strange noises.

  • Many people who experience sleep paralysis report feeling intense fear during these episodes.
  • Often, the hallucinations are so vivid that it can be difficult to distinguish between reality and the fantastical world you find yourself in.
  • While sleep paralysis can be a frightening experience, it is generally harmless and does not pose any long-term health risks.
